Our verdict is Likely benign. The variant received -4 ACMG points: 2P and 6B. PM2BP4_StrongBP6_Moderate
The NM_001330230.2(IFI35):c.398G>A(p.Arg133Gln)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000124 in 1,613,886 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 16/22 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Likely benign (★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. R133W) has been classified as Uncertain significance.
